An Amazon EC2 instance is in a private subnet. To SSH to the instance, it is required to use a bastion host that has an IP address of 10.0.0.5. SSH logs on the
EC2 instance in the private subnet show that connections are being made over SSH from several other IP addresses. The EC2 instance currently has the following inbound security group rules applied:
Protocol: TCP -
Port: 22 -
Source: 10.0.0.5/32 -
Protocol: TCP -
Port: 22 -
Source: sg-xxxxxxxx -
Protocol: TCP -
Port: 389 -
Source: 0.0.0.0/0 -
What is the MOST likely reason that another IP addresses is able to SSH to the EC2 instance?
